In 1992, around 7,43,534 km2 of land in the country was under forests and 92 percent of that belonged to the government. Only 22.7 percent was forested compared to the recommended 33 percent by the National Forest Policy Resolution (1952). Majority of it are broad-leaved

Coniferous types are found in the northern high altitude regions and comprise pines, junipers and deodars.[5]

There are 350 species of mammals, 375 reptiles, 130 amphibians, 20,000 insects, 19000 fish[6] and 1200 species of birds in India. The Asiatic lion, Bengal tiger and leopard are the main predators; the country has the most species of cats than any other.[7] Elephants, the Indian Rhinoceros and eight species of deer are also found.[8]

There are over 17000 species of flowering plants in India, which account for six percent of the total plant species in the world. India comprises seven percent of world's flora. Wide range of climatic conditions in India gave rise to rich variety of flora. India covers more than 45,000 species of flora, out of which several are endemic to the region. India is divided into eight main floristic regions: North-Western Himalayas, Eastern Himalayas, Assam, Indus plain, Ganga plain, the Deccan, the Malabar and the Andamans.[9]

The climate comprises a wide range of weather conditions across a vast geographic scale and varied topography, making generalisations difficult. Given the size of India with the Himalayas, Arabian Sea, Bay of Bengal and the Indian Ocean, there is a great variation in temperature and precipitation distribution in the subcontinent.

Indian Meteorological Department divides the seasons into four: Winter (mid-December to mid-March), Summer (mid-March to May), Rainy (June to September), and Retreating Monsoon (October to mid-December).[15]

Climate change

Being a developing nation, India is more vulnerable to the effects of climate change due to its dependence on climate-sensitive sectors like agriculture and forestry.[19] Low per capita incomes and small public budgets also lead to low financial adaptive capacity.[19] The nation is vulnerable to the immediate socio-economic effects of climate change. A 2002 study indicated that the temperature over the country increased at around 0.57° per 100 years.[19]

Inadequate infrastructure also means that people are more exposed, and less resilient, to climate change. For example, as of 2015, only 124 million Indians were connected to a sewer and 297 million to a septic tank.[20] The remainder depend on pit latrines or open defecation, which creates major risks of waterborne disease during floods - which will become more frequent and severe with climate change. These risks are more severe in urban areas, where the higher density of people means that basic infrastructure options might not be adequate. Additionally, many Indian megacities are in floodplains and deltas, and will therefore be very exposed to climate hazards such as sea level rise, storm surges and cyclones.[21]

Although India still has low average incomes per person, the country is now the third largest emitter of greenhouse gas emissions after China and the USA. The central government has pledged to reduce the emission intensity of Gross Domestic Product by 20-25%, relative to 2005 levels, by 2020. India has also made major pledges to expand its renewable energy supply, enhance energy efficiency, build mass transit and other measures to reduce its emissions.[22] There is evidence that many of these climate actions could generate substantial benefits in addition to reducing India's carbon footprint. Many low-carbon measures are economically attractive, including more efficient air conditioners, parking demand management, gasification and vehicle performance standards.[23] Others offer social benefits: for example, Indian cities might see substantial improvements in air quality if the country were to promote renewable energy technologies instead of fossil fuels and walking/cycling/public transport instead of private vehicles.[24]

Protected areas

In 2009, around 4.8 percent of the total area of the country were designated as protected areas. That comprised 100 national parks, 514 sanctuaries, 41 conservation reserves and four community reserves.[25]
